The tabbed layout allows you to divide a section of the page into up to 10 tabs, so that content can be divided into handy subsections.
If you want to create more interesting layout effects, for example by having a 'picturelist' inside a tab, then use embedded text objects.
In the same way that you can insert pictures into your text, did you know you can also insert other pieces of text into your text?
It's easy, simply choose Insert > Text from the menu options and follow the onscreen prompts. As the text you insert is separate from the current text, it can have its own styles and formatting.
This can also make it easier to load and edit large pages, simply by making them up out of separate text objects.
